Keeping this in view, what is the difference between ATS and STS?
A Static Transfer Switch (STS) utilizes a static electronic component (SCR), which permits a transfer in less than four milliseconds (1/4 of an electrical cycle). On the other hand, an Automatic Transfer Switch (ATS) relies on moving parts, and makes a significantly slower transfer than Static Transfer Switches.

Beside this, how does an STS work?
The function of the STS is to maintain electrical power to a critical load by switching between two relatively independent voltage sources. Whenever it senses a disturbance, the STS automatically transfers electric power supply from the primary to an alternate feeder.
What does a static transfer switch do?
A static transfer switch uses power semiconductors such as Silicon-controlled rectifiers (SCRs) to transfer a load between two sources. Because there are no mechanical moving parts, the transfer can be completed rapidly, perhaps within a quarter-cycle of the power frequency.
